Household of William Cowe (born 1830, Berwickshire)

1881 England, Wales & Scotland Census in Canongate, Midlothian, Scotland

The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of William Cowe, born in 1830 in Dunse, Berwickshire, consisted of 3 members. William was the head of the household, married to Ann Cowe, born in 1829 in Ladykirk, Berwickshire, Scotland. They had 1 child; Margaret D, born 1869 in Chirnside, Berwickshire, Scotland.
